# Where RateSleuth Builds Come From

Quick provenance notes for support: every RateSleuth parity-checker build ships from the Copperline pipeline, and each one carries a signed origin stamp. If a hotel partner reports weird rate mismatches, grab the stamp from their dashboard footer first — it tells us exactly which build they're on. It should match the token below.

build token for tawif-bahip: htk31_68bba16e1afabfef4ecc69408c06f16

Heads up: if the Lintrock baseline file in the Quarrow repo drifts from main, CI fails with a "stale baseline" error even when the code is fine. Quick fix is to regenerate the baseline on a clean checkout and re-push. If a customer build is blocked, confirm the failing run matches the token below before escalating.

build token for yadug-yagag: htk21_c863c33eb8b82c0c9c152

CI note: the Harrowfield telemetry gateway build flakes on the protobuf codegen step. Cause: stale cache from the Tillerman agent pool. Fix: clear the cache key, rerun. Do not bump the proto version to dodge it — downstream combine sensors on the Oxwold fleet will reject frames. If the integration stage still fails, check the simulated tractor feed is running; it dies silently after pool restarts. Log the build token from the passing run below.

build token for kahap-kagef: htk21_72c3f5c849032e1954b31

Subject: Memtrace cut-over complete

Team,

Cut-over to Memtrace v2 for GPU memory profiling finished last night. Old v1 agents are disabled; any tickets referencing v1 dashboards should be closed as resolved-by-migration. Sampling overhead is now under 2% and allocation traces include kernel names. Known gap: profiles older than 30 days were not migrated. Point customers at the v2 docs for setup questions. For reference when troubleshooting, the agent now runs with the following configuration.

settings of bagaf-bawip:
[aldax]
port = 5000
region = south-4
host = aldax.brasklabs.corp
team = brivan
timeout_ms = 2000
retries = 2